INDUSTRY TALK: Is the Gimmick-Driven, Auto Tune Era in Music Ending?

Adele with grammys
We've all been subjected to the past few years in music. With the emergence of flamboyant, larger-than-life personalities such as Lady Gaga and Nicki Minaj, and the widespread abuse of Antares' Auto Tune, The music industry has churned out batch after batch of prepackaged, cookie cutter pop stars. Not to say that these people don't have amazing natural talent, but these days talent is playing second fiddle to an artists ability to keep the media talking with controversy. That aside, along comes Adele. This juggernaut of an artist is like the organic fruit in a room full of processed snacks.
